THIS IS YOUR CHANCE TO DRIVE CHANGE IN MONTANA’S FOOD SYSTEM
In 1950, 70% of Montanans’ food was grown here.
Today, it’s only 3%.
Importing 97% of our food is unsustainable and sends $5B in food dollars out of the state each year. The 33×33 for Montana Initiative aims to increase the percentage of local food purchased by Montanans from 3% to 33% by 2033, strengthening Montana’s supply chain, economy, and public health.
